Program

In times marked by environmental, health, and social crises, talking about risk is unavoidable — yet far from simple. The fifth edition of ONSCI offers an intensive programme of training and discussion focused on the role of dialogue between science and society in contexts of uncertainty and vulnerability.

The round table opening this 5th edition aims to foster an interdisciplinary dialogue among scientists and scholars who address risk from different perspectives. The goal is to reflect on how science can become a fundamental resource for inhabiting uncertainty, building shared narratives, and guiding informed decision-making.
